We are down to the final eight in the 2026 World Cup. There are the regulars, like Argentina, France and Spain, and there are some fresh faces with Norway and Switzerland
France is the only team to win all five of their matches without needing extra time and Kylian Mbappé has been on a heater. He’s only one goal shy of Lionel Messi in the Golden Boot race heading into Thursday’s tilt with Morocco. Les Bleus will be looking to reach their third straight semifinal and to become only the third team to advance to the final four three tournaments in a row
Advertisement
In order to break down France, the Atlas Lions will need their stars to be at their best. Morocco is the first African nation to advance to the final eight in back-to-back World Cups and certainly aren’t expecting to be sent home at this stage

World Cup knockout bracket

Quarterfinals schedule
Thursday, July 9, 4 p.m. ET (Fox):Morocco vs. France(Boston)
Friday, July 10, 3 p.m. ET (Fox):Belgium vs. Spain(Los Angeles)
Saturday, July 11, 5 p.m. ET (Fox):Norway vs. England(Miami)
Saturday, July 11, 9 p.m. ET (Fox):Argentina vs. Switzerland(Kansas City)

Lionel Messi was one of 29 players named to the MLS All-Star team on Wednesday. The Inter Miami star leads the league with 20 goal contributions and is tied for second with 12 goals in 14 games
Messi, currently with Argentina as they prepare for a World Cup quarterfinal match against Switzerland, was one of 11 players voted on to the roster. Sixteen others, including Messi’s international and club teammate Rodrigo De Paul, were selected by MLS All-Star head coach Dean Smith. Toronto FC’s Richie Laryea and Red Bull New York’s Julian Hall were added as commissioner’s selections
Since joining MLS, Messi has not taken part in an All-Star Game after injuring his ankle during Copa América in 2024 and then using the time off to rest instead of playing in last season’s game
